SOM法金属氧化物制取金属新技术   总被引:1,自引:0,他引:1  
以MgF2-CaF2为熔盐电解质,利用固体透氧膜(SOM)法直接电解还原Ta2O5和丁TiO2制备了金属钽和钛,分析了制样压力和电解温度对阴极产物形貌的影响以及电流的变化规律.结果表明:SOM法直接制备金属钽和钛的电解速度快,电流密度高,合理的制样压力为250~332 MPa,电解电压为3.2~3.8 V,电解温度在1 373~1 432 K之间.该方法较FFC有诸多优点,用于对我国各类稀有难熔金属矿资源进行开发利用,具有好的发展前景.  相似文献

金属钽丝表面的X射线光电子能谱分析   总被引:1,自引:0,他引:1  
李人哲 《稀有金属》2006,30(4):564-566
用X射线光电子能谱(CPS)对金属钽丝表面进行了分析和研究。通过XPS全程宽扫描和窄扫描,分析了钽丝表面的元素成分和钽的化学态。分析结果表明,钽丝表面的元素成分为Ta,C,O,F,S,C1,P,Fe,Si,Ni,Cr,Ti,Nb,W,Al。对溅射5min前后的Ta4f峰进行曲线拟合,分别得到2个Ta峰和4个Ta峰,对拟合后各个Ta峰的相对位置进行分析,可以得出以上各个Ta峰的化学态;钽丝表面钽的化学态分别为,溅射前Ta2O5和TasSi3,溅射后Ta,Ta2O5,TasSi3。  相似文献

液态铈非常活泼,与很多涂层都发生反应。将钽坩埚表面氧化后熔炼铈已有比较满意的结果,但在石墨坩埚表面喷涂Ta2O5涂层的研究报道却很少。本文总结了石墨坩埚表面等离子及火焰喷涂Ta2O5涂层工艺。在大气中通过热震试验考核了氧化钽涂层相稳定性,在真空感应加热环境下对火焰喷涂氧化钽涂层进行了进一步的热震稳定性考核,采用SEM分析了涂层表面微观形貌,同时采用XRD技术分析了加热前后氧化钽涂层的组成变化,分析表明,火焰喷涂能够制备单一的Ta2O5涂层。石墨坩埚表面Ta2O5涂层熔炼实验表明,液态铈不侵蚀Ta2O5涂层。  相似文献

试验以Ta2O5为原料,用水与Ta2O5以一定比例混合,采用粉浆浇铸成型,自然晾干24h,在马弗炉中分别以1000℃、1100℃、1200℃、1300℃烧结6h后制的阴极块为阴极,以石墨为阳极,无水CaCl2和NaCl混合熔盐为电解体系,在800℃的温度下,采用3.2V电解电压进行10h电解,制取钽粉。试验结果表明:采用1200℃烧结6h制备的阴极块电解效率最高,电解产物中的氧含量最低。  相似文献

707阴离子交换树脂吸附钽的性能及动力学研究   总被引:4,自引:0,他引:4  
本文研究了707阴离子交换树脂从草酸溶液中吸附钽草酸配合物的性能和动力学。试验结果表明在[(NH4)2C2O4]=0.13mol/L、[K2S2O8]=0.024mol/L、[Ta]=8×10-5mol/L、pH=1.5~3.5条件下,钽的吸附率有最大值。测得液膜扩散控制交换速率常数B25℃=2.5×10-4s-1,液膜扩散控制交换活化能Ea=15.96kJ/mol,钽的饱和吸附容量CTa=182.4mg/g干树脂。  相似文献

采用KOH熔融法合成了钽酸.利用X射线衍射仪,傅里叶变换红外光谱仪,热重分析仪和紫外-可见-近红外光谱仪对合成的钽酸进行表征.结果表明:钽酸中存在1.8个水,且在制备过程中吸附了硫酸根,经850℃焙烧3 h,钽酸大部分转化为Ta2O5.以钽酸为催化剂,研究其催化正丁醇与冰乙酸反应生成乙酸正丁酯中各种因素对酯化率的影响.实验证明钽酸是合成乙酸正丁酯的良好催化剂.反应条件为:HAc0.167 mol,n(醇):n(酸)=2:1,催化剂用量为HAc质量的7.5%,带水剂环己烷5 ml,回流反应5 h,酯化率达88.8%.  相似文献

研究了 W 3 0 5 C树脂从草酸溶液中吸附钽草酸配合物的性能。结果表明 ,在 [(NH4) C2 O4]=0 .1 5 mol/L,[K2 S2 O7]=0 .0 2 8mol/ L,[Ta]=8.0× 1 0 -5mol/ L,p H=2 .0条件下 ,钽的吸附率有最大值 ,Freundlish常数k=3 .48× 1 0 3 ,吸附常数 K2 98=1 .72× 1 0 -4,吸附活化能 Ea=2 5 .70 k J/ mol,树脂对钽的饱和容量为每克干树脂 1 5 3 .5 2 mg。  相似文献
